Dr. Phillip Kiyasu, MD is a gastroenterology specialist in Portland, OR and has over 36 years of experience in the medical field. He graduated from Tulane University School of Medicine in 1987. He is affiliated with medical facilities Providence Portland Medical Center and Providence Milwaukie Hospital. He is accepting new patients and telehealth appointments.
